Dom Softver Što je rukovanje s pogreškama? - definicija iz tehopedije

Što je rukovanje s pogreškama? - definicija iz tehopedije

Sadržaj:

Anonim

Definicija - Što znači rukovanje pogreškama?

Rukovanje pogreškama odnosi se na postupke odgovora i oporavka iz uvjeta pogreške prisutnih u softverskoj aplikaciji. Drugim riječima, to je postupak koji se sastoji od predviđanja, otkrivanja i rješavanja pogrešaka u aplikacijama, programskih grešaka ili komunikacijskih grešaka. Rukovanje pogreškama pomaže u održavanju normalnog tijeka izvođenja programa. U stvari, mnoge se aplikacije suočavaju sa brojnim izazovima dizajna kad razmatraju tehnike upravljanja pogreškama.

Techopedia objašnjava postupanje s pogreškama

Rukovanje pogreškama pomaže u gracioznom upravljanju i hardverskim i softverskim pogreškama i pomaže izvršenju pri prekidu. Kada je u pitanju rukovanje pogreškama u softveru, programer razvija potrebne kodove za postupanje s pogreškama ili koristi softverske alate za obradu grešaka. U slučajevima kada se pogreške ne mogu klasificirati, postupanje s pogreškama obično se vrši povratkom posebnih kodova grešaka. Za određene programe koji pomažu u postupanju s pogreškama dostupni su posebni programi poznati kao alati za upravljanje pogreškama. Te aplikacije mogu predvidjeti pogreške i na taj način pomoći u oporavku bez stvarnog prekida aplikacije.

Postoje četiri glavne kategorije pogrešaka:

  • Logičke pogreške
  • Generirane pogreške
  • Pogreške vremena sastavljanja
  • Pogreške tijekom rada

Tehnike rješavanja pogrešaka za razvojne pogreške uključuju rigoroznu lekturu. Tehnike upravljanja pogreškama za logičke pogreške ili pogreške obično je pažljivim uklanjanjem pogrešaka u aplikaciji ili rješavanjem problema. Aplikacije za rukovanje pogreškama mogu riješiti pogreške izvršavanja ili smanjiti njihov utjecaj primjenom razumnih protumjera ovisno o okruženju. Većina hardverskih aplikacija uključuje mehanizam za upravljanje pogreškama koji im omogućuje da se pristojno oporave od neočekivanih pogrešaka.

Kako bi pogreške mogle biti pogubne, rukovanje pogreškama je jedno od presudnih područja za dizajnere i programere aplikacija, bez obzira na razvijeni program ili korištene programske jezike. U najgorim scenarijima, mehanizmi za upravljanje pogreškama prisiljavaju aplikaciju da se korisnik odjavi i isključi sustav.

Što je rukovanje s pogreškama? - definicija iz tehopedije